Experience the breathtaking beauty of Mossel Bay Golf Club, a hidden gem nestled on the stunning Cape St Blaize Peninsula. Just five kilometres from the iconic lighthouse, this 18-hole links-style course offers spectacular views of the Indian Ocean from every tee, making it a must-visit destination for golf tourists seeking both challenge and scenery.

Course Highlights
  • Scenic Views: As you play, enjoy panoramic vistas over the ocean, with the club’s motto, “You can see the sea from every tee,” perfectly encapsulating your experience.
  • Challenging Layout: The course features a par 72 design that combines undulating terrain with strategically placed bunkers and challenging greens. While relatively short, with three par 4s under 300 meters, it demands precision and skill, especially with coastal breezes adding to the challenge.
  • Signature Holes: Notable holes include the breathtaking third hole, played from a high tee towards the ocean, and the thrilling 17th, a downhill par 5 that offers a stunning backdrop and requires careful shot placement.
Rich History and Modern Amenities

Founded in 1905 and redesigned in 1999, Mossel Bay Golf Club has transformed into a premier golfing destination. The newly extended clubhouse provides a perfect spot for relaxation after your round, overlooking the 18th green and offering delicious dining options.

Local Connections

Mossel Bay is not just about golf; it’s also home to golfing legend Louis Oosthuizen, who achieved remarkable rounds here early in his career. Explore the surrounding area, including Pinnacle Point Golf Club just eight kilometres away, for an unforgettable golfing getaway.

Quick Info

Par 72

Course designer

Bob Grimsdell 1961,
Danie Obermeyer 1999

Four tees

Yellow 5940 metres, CR71.8/130
White 5538 metres, CR70.1/126
Blue 5073 metres, CR67.5/117
Red 4721 metres, CR65.6/116
Women’s blue, CR73.2/129
Women’s red, CR71.2/123
